Decoding Enhanced Wind Mitigation Roofing
When we talk about enhancing your home’s defense against harsh winds, we’re looking into adding special features that go beyond standard roofing practices. These enhancements are engineered to resist the strong uplift forces that typically tear roofs apart during intense storms. By incorporating modern materials and robust installation techniques, these roofing systems are designed to endure winds that can exceed 130 miles per hour. This kind of resilience is achieved through a combination of quality materials, like impact-resistant shingles or metal roofing, and meticulous installation practices ensuring each piece of the roof is securely anchored. It’s this level of detail that makes the difference between a roof that survives a storm and one that succumbs to it.

Expert Wind Mitigation Strategies for Charlotte County
Tip 1:
Choose roofing materials tested for high wind resistance, such as metal roofing or asphalt shingles rated for high impact. These materials are more likely to stay intact during extreme weather conditions, providing better protection for your home.
Tip 2:
Ensure that your roofing contractor follows the Florida Building Code for installation, focusing on secure fastening methods. Proper nailing patterns and hurricane straps can significantly strengthen your roof’s ability to resist uplift forces during a storm.
Tip 3:
Regular maintenance and inspections are crucial for keeping your roof in top condition. Look for signs of wear and address them immediately to prevent weaknesses that high winds could exploit.
Tip 4:
Consider adding secondary water barriers to prevent water intrusion if shingles are blown away. This feature not only offers added protection but may also qualify you for additional insurance discounts.
Tip 5:
Consult with a wind mitigation inspector to identify areas for improvement on your existing roofing system. These professionals can provide personalized recommendations that cater specifically to the challenges faced in Charlotte County.
Insider Answers to Top Roofing Questions
What Qualifies as ‘Enhanced’ for Wind Mitigation Roofing?
Enhanced wind mitigation roofing includes features specifically designed to withstand high wind events, such as stronger sealants, specialized nailing patterns, and materials tested for impact resistance.
Why Is Wind Mitigation Roofing Critical in Charlotte County?
Due to Charlotte County’s susceptibility to high winds and storms, wind mitigation roofing is essential in safeguarding homes against severe weather damage.
Can Upgrading to Wind Mitigation Roofing Save Me Money?
Yes, such upgrades often lead to insurance premium discounts due to the reduced risk of damage during storms.
How Can I Ensure My Roof Meets Local Wind Mitigation Standards?
Consulting with a licensed roofing contractor who is familiar with the Florida Building Code and local enhancements for wind mitigation is the best way to ensure compliance.
How Often Should I Have My Roof Inspected for Wind Resilience?
Roof inspections should be conducted at least annually, or more frequently if advised by a roofing professional, to maintain its wind-resilient qualities.
